Since 2022, the LHCb detector has been taking both proton-proton and lead-ion data at the LHC collision rate using a fully software-based trigger. This has been implemented on GPUs at its first stage and CPUs at its second. The setup allows for reconstruction, alignment, calibration and selections to be performed online -- known as the real time analysis paradigm. As well as this, physics analyses are performed using the output of online reconstruction with early results shown using data taken in 2022.
